Company president
Richard Godshalk has been
with Hoffman since 1940. We
talked with Godshalk one
recent morning to learn a
little more about the com
pany’s past, present and
future. “The biggest change
I’ve seen since 1940,”
Godshalk said, “has been the
improvement m com yields
brought about by hydrid
seeds. When I came to the
company, yields were
averaging around 30 bushels
an acre. Today, we get three
ames that much com from
an acre - because of hybrid
